Product Description This is a factory reconditioned power tool. Reconditioned generally means that the tool has been returned to the manufacturer, who brings the tool back to like new condition. Some tools may contain cosmetic blemishes. Includes 2-Speed Drill/Driver w/ Stud-Finder - 2887, 7 1/4" Circular Saw - 5850, Reciprocating Saw - 9350, Flashlight - 2890, (2) Batteries, 1-Hour Quick Charger, Heavy-Duty Carrying Bag
Amazon.com Review Cordless tools really come in handy when the job site is without power or when portability is a must. Skil has put together four of the most commonly used tools with the added bonus of a battery operated stud finder (batteries included) to complete this five tool kit. Included in the kit is a 7-1/4-inch circular saw with carbide tipped blade. The saw has a second ergonomically designed handle for added grip and safety. With both hands on the saw housing there's little chance of an accidental kickback if the blade should bind. There is an on-tool spindle wrench for changing the blade, a rearview depth gauge with large bold lettering and a safety lock guarded trigger to prevent accidental starts. Next there is a 3/8-inch keyless chuck drill/driver. The Skil 2887-16 drill/driver has a two-speed gearbox that allows the user to shift from high-speed drilling to high torque for driving screws or bolts. The gear change lever is conveniently located on top of the tool housing next to the forward/reverse indicator light and just above the two-finger variable speed trigger. In addition to the built-in bit index and bit storage compartment on top of the housing there's a built-in work light at the base of the drill. A double-ended screw bit is stored on the side of the tool's base. For rough cutting the kit includes a reciprocating saw that has all the features required by skilled craftsmen and is especially useful in removing damaged building materials or tree limbs. The saw has an adjustable foot plate that keeps the tool secured to the work's surface, a rubber boot at the working end of the tool, a textured handle for comfort and control and a variable speed trigger. Depending on the products to be cut, the blade's speed can be adjusted to anywhere from 0 to 2800 strokes per minute. In addition there is a side mounted "orbit" switch, which allows the user to control the swing of the blade for more accurate cutting of various materials. The saw features a quick change E-Z lock spring-loaded blade attachment (no tools required to change blades), and an on-tool 2-blade storage compartment with two blades. How could you use all this power if there were no lights? Skil has packed in an 18-volt flashlight with an articulating head so that the light can be turned to shine in any direction in front of the light. The drill, saws and light can be powered by the two 18-volt batteries included in the kit. Each battery has a charge rate meter that lets the user know how much power is left. The batteries slide easily onto the bottom of the tools giving the tool bodies excellent balance. Also included in the kit are a one-hour quick charger, a handy battery operated stud finder and a sturdy canvas carrying bag. -- C. Dwight Barnett
